Bruno J. Glaszcz, 80, passed away peacefully on Sunday, March 1, 2020 at Baystate Medical Center, with his loving family at his side. Born in Zacholec, Poland on February 19, 1940, son of the late Joseph and Genowefa (Kaminski) Glaszcz, he has resided locally for over forty years. A communicant of the Basilica of St. Stanislaus, Bishop & Martyr, Bruno retired after many years of service as a millwright for Sonoco Paper Mill in Holyoke. He was an avid outdoorsman, and greatly enjoyed hunting and fishing. In his younger years Bruno was a bowler, and more recently had proven to be an accomplished golfer. He always looked forward to getting together with his hunting buddies.
